A Very Large Scale Neighborhood Approach to Pickup and Delivery Problems with Time Windows

Renaud De Landtsheer, Thomas Fayolle, Fabian Germeau, Gustavo Ospina

Abstract

When solving optimisation problem in the presence of strong constraints, local search algorithms often fall into local minima. One approach that helps escaping local minima is using Very Large Scale Neighborhoods (VLSN). We applied VLSN to the pick-up and delivery problem with time windows (PDPTW). Unfortunately, VLSN can be rather slow: it requires to build a large graph of moves (the VLSN graph) and explore the graph to identify cycles in it. Most of the execution time is spent building the graph. Once a cycle is found, large parts of the graph are invalidated, hence the time spent building these portions of the graph is wasted. We introduce a generic speed improvement of the VLSN algorithm. The idea is to build the VLSN graph gradually and to perform the cycle search regularly throughout the construction of the graph, so that if the searched cycles are discovered, large portions of the graph under construction are not explored at all. Roughly speaking, on a specific standard PDPTW instance (LC1 2 1), only 43% of the graph needs to be built, and the sped up VLSN procedure only takes 53% of time taken by the original one.

Download


Paper Citation


in Harvard Style

De Landtsheer R., Fayolle T., Germeau F. and Ospina G. (2021). A Very Large Scale Neighborhood Approach to Pickup and Delivery Problems with Time Windows.In Proceedings of the 10th International Conference on Operations Research and Enterprise Systems - Volume 1: ICORES, ISBN 978-989-758-485-5, pages 273-280. DOI: 10.5220/0010315902730280


in Bibtex Style

@conference{icores21,
author={Renaud De Landtsheer and Thomas Fayolle and Fabian Germeau and Gustavo Ospina},
title={A Very Large Scale Neighborhood Approach to Pickup and Delivery Problems with Time Windows},
booktitle={Proceedings of the 10th International Conference on Operations Research and Enterprise Systems - Volume 1: ICORES,},
year={2021},
pages={273-280},
publisher={SciTePress},
organization={INSTICC},
doi={10.5220/0010315902730280},
isbn={978-989-758-485-5},
}


in EndNote Style

TY - CONF

JO - Proceedings of the 10th International Conference on Operations Research and Enterprise Systems - Volume 1: ICORES,
TI - A Very Large Scale Neighborhood Approach to Pickup and Delivery Problems with Time Windows
SN - 978-989-758-485-5
AU - De Landtsheer R.
AU - Fayolle T.
AU - Germeau F.
AU - Ospina G.
PY - 2021
SP - 273
EP - 280
DO - 10.5220/0010315902730280